trepidatiously
adverb
Meaning
In a manner characterized by fear, apprehension, or nervous hesitation.
Examples
- He approached the edge of the cliff trepidatiously, peering down at the churning waves below.
- The new employee trepidatiously asked her boss for an extension on the difficult project.
Pronunciation: /ˌtrɛpɪˈdeɪʃəsli/
